Types of Welding Certifications
Despite the fact that the AWS’ normal CW (Certified Welder) certificate paves the way for almost all work opportunities, many industries demand their specific certification. Several of the most-common of these are highlighted below.
- American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ders that work with boiler and pressurized containers
- CW Certification to become a Certified Welder
- API Certification for welders that deal with pipelines in the energy industry
-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certificates for inspectors and senior inspectors

Career and Earnings
Welder Positions in Capri Islands, AL
As reported by the O*Net Online, welders are highly in demand in the State of Alabama. The predicted growth through 2022 in new welder jobs is expanding at a fantastic rate annually, which works out to an increase which is much faster than the median of all vocations. For people who wish to begin working as a welder in Capri Islands, AL, clearly the growing demand is very much in your favor.
The below data features wage and employment estimates for welding professionals in the State of Alabama through 2022.
| Alabama |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 9,000 | 10,420 | 14% | 350 |
| Alabama |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$24,000 | $35,600 | $51,400 |
Source: O*Net Online
